HART  0.2.0
High level Audio Regression and Testing
Loading...
Searching...
No Matches
AudioBufferSignal< SampleType > Member List

This is the complete list of members for AudioBufferSignal< SampleType >, including all inherited members.

AudioBufferSignal(std::shared_ptr< AudioBuffer< SampleType > > buffer, Loop loop=Loop::no)AudioBufferSignal< SampleType >inlineexplicit
AudioBufferSignal(const AudioBuffer< SampleType > &buffer, Loop loop=Loop::no)AudioBufferSignal< SampleType >inlineexplicit
AudioBufferSignal(AudioBuffer< SampleType > &&buffer, Loop loop=Loop::no)AudioBufferSignal< SampleType >inlineexplicit
copy() const overrideAudioBufferSignal< SampleType >inlinevirtual
followedBy(DerivedDSP &&dsp) &Signal< SampleType, AudioBufferSignal< SampleType > >inline
followedBy(DerivedDSP &&dsp) &&Signal< SampleType, AudioBufferSignal< SampleType > >inline
followedBy(std::unique_ptr< DSPBase< SampleType > > dsp) &Signal< SampleType, AudioBufferSignal< SampleType > >inline
followedBy(std::unique_ptr< DSPBase< SampleType > > dsp) &&Signal< SampleType, AudioBufferSignal< SampleType > >inline
getDSP(int index=-1) constSignalBase< SampleType >inline
getDSPChainSize() constSignalBase< SampleType >inline
getNumChannels()SignalBase< SampleType >inlineprotected
Loop enum nameAudioBufferSignal< SampleType >
m_dspChainSignalBase< SampleType >protected
m_numChannelsSignalBase< SampleType >protected
m_startTimestampSecondsSignalBase< SampleType >protected
move() overrideAudioBufferSignal< SampleType >inlinevirtual
operator+(const Signal< SampleType, DerivedSignalTypeLHS > &lhs, const Signal< SampleType, DerivedSignalTypeRHS > &rhs)Signal< SampleType, AudioBufferSignal< SampleType > >related
operator-() constSignal< SampleType, AudioBufferSignal< SampleType > >inline
operator-(const Signal< SampleType, DerivedSignalTypeLHS > &lhs, const Signal< SampleType, DerivedSignalTypeRHS > &rhs)Signal< SampleType, AudioBufferSignal< SampleType > >related
operator<<(std::ostream &stream, const SignalBase< SampleType > &signal)Signal< SampleType, AudioBufferSignal< SampleType > >related
operator=(const SignalBase &other)SignalBase< SampleType >inline
operator=(SignalBase &&other) noexceptSignalBase< SampleType >inline
operator>>(AudioBufferSignal< SampleType > &signal, DerivedDSP &&dsp) -> decltype(signal.followedBy(std::forward< DerivedDSP >(dsp)))Signal< SampleType, AudioBufferSignal< SampleType > >related
operator>>(AudioBufferSignal< SampleType > &&signal, DerivedDSP &&dsp) -> decltype(std::move(signal).followedBy(std::forward< DerivedDSP >(dsp)))Signal< SampleType, AudioBufferSignal< SampleType > >related
operator~() constSignal< SampleType, AudioBufferSignal< SampleType > >inline
popDSP(int index=-1)SignalBase< SampleType >inline
prepare(double sampleRateHz, size_t numOutputChannels, size_t) overrideAudioBufferSignal< SampleType >inlinevirtual
prepareWithDSPChain(double sampleRateHz, size_t numOutputChannels, size_t maxBlockSizeFrames)SignalBase< SampleType >inline
renderNextBlock(AudioBuffer< SampleType > &output) overrideAudioBufferSignal< SampleType >inlinevirtual
renderNextBlockWithDSPChain(AudioBuffer< SampleType > &output)SignalBase< SampleType >inline
represent(std::ostream &stream) const overrideAudioBufferSignal< SampleType >inlinevirtual
reset() overrideAudioBufferSignal< SampleType >inlinevirtual
resetWithDSPChain()SignalBase< SampleType >inlinevirtual
setNumChannels(size_t numChannels)SignalBase< SampleType >inlineprotected
SignalBase()=defaultSignalBase< SampleType >
SignalBase(const SignalBase &other)SignalBase< SampleType >inline
SignalBase(SignalBase &&other) noexceptSignalBase< SampleType >inline
skipTo(double startTimestampSeconds) &Signal< SampleType, AudioBufferSignal< SampleType > >inline
skipTo(double startTimestampSeconds) &&Signal< SampleType, AudioBufferSignal< SampleType > >inline
supportsNumChannels(size_t numChannels) const overrideAudioBufferSignal< SampleType >inlinevirtual
supportsSampleRate(double sampleRateHz) const overrideAudioBufferSignal< SampleType >inlinevirtual
~SignalBase()=defaultSignalBase< SampleType >virtual